Legacy versions of Serato do not feature resource-heavy tools like real-time AI audio separation (Stems). Because the software is stripped down to core mixing components—scratching, EQing, and basic FX chains—the CPU load remains minimal. This allows you to safely lower your audio buffer size in the settings menu, achieving instant platter response and zero-lag scratching without audio dropouts or computational clicking. 2.
